Abstract

We have identified the genes whose expressions are augmented in the blood cells of the patients with syst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) using the 'stepwise subtraction' technique along with microarray analysis. The expression levels of these genes were assessed by quantitative real-time reverse transcription polymerase chain reaction (RT-PCR) in 31 SLE patients and 30 healthy controls. We found that the transcription levels of following eight genes were significantly increased in SLE patients; interferon (IFN)-alpha-inducible protein 27 (IFI27), IFN-alpha-inducible protein IFI-15K (G1P2), IFN stimulated gene 20 kDa (ISG20), epithelial stromal interaction 1 (EPSTI1), defensin-alpha (DEFA3), amphiregulin (AREG) and two genes of unknown function (BLAST accession nos AL050290 and AY358224 = SLED1). In comparison with idiopathic thrombocytopenic purpura (ITP), an organ-specific autoimmune disease, IFI27, G1P2 and SLED1 were preferentially upregulated in SLE. In contrast, AREG and AL050290 were more highly expressed in ITP than in SLE. We correlated changes in gene expression and clinical/laboratory features of SLE and found that expression of ISG20, EPSTI1 and SLED1 are significantly correlated with lymphocyte counts. Genes linked to IFN are well known to influence SLE, but several other novel genes unrelated to IFN signaling we report here would be useful to understand the pathophysiology of SLE.

摘要

我们运用“逐步扣除”技术并结合微阵列分析,鉴定出了系统性红斑狼疮(SLE)患者血细胞中表达增强的基因。通过定量实时逆转录聚合酶链反应(RT-PCR)对31例SLE患者和30名健康对照者这些基因的表达水平进行了评估。我们发现,以下八个基因的转录水平在SLE患者中显著升高:干扰素(IFN)-α诱导蛋白27(IFI27)、IFN-α诱导蛋白IFI-15K(G1P2)、IFN刺激基因20 kDa(ISG20)、上皮间质相互作用1(EPSTI1)、防御素-α(DEFA3)、双调蛋白(AREG)以及两个功能未知的基因(BLAST登录号AL050290和AY358224 = SLED1)。与器官特异性自身免疫性疾病特发性血小板减少性紫癜(ITP)相比,IFI27、G1P2和SLED1在SLE中优先上调。相反,AREG和AL050290在ITP中的表达高于SLE。我们将基因表达变化与SLE的临床/实验室特征进行了关联分析,发现ISG20、EPSTI1和SLED1的表达与淋巴细胞计数显著相关。众所周知,与IFN相关的基因会影响SLE,但我们在此报告的其他几个与IFN信号无关的新基因,将有助于理解SLE的病理生理学。
